Vintage and classic cars are popularly rented for a wide range of events to add a touch of style and nostalgia. Common uses include weddings (as getaway cars or for photos), photoshoots (personal, commercial, film/TV), anniversaries, proposals, corporate events, special date nights, scenic drives, proms, and other milestone celebrations
Many companies offer both options, though availability might depend on the specific vehicle and the company’s policy. Self-drive rentals allow you the experience of driving the classic car yourself, while chauffeured rentals provide a professional driver, which is often preferred for weddings and events where you want to relax and not worry about driving or parking. Always confirm which service type is available for the car you’re interested in.
Costs vary significantly based on several factors: the specific make, model, year, and rarity of the car; the rental duration (often priced hourly, daily, or via event packages); whether it’s a self-drive or chauffeured service; mileage limits (for self-drive); delivery fees; and the day or season (peak times like weekends or wedding season may cost more).
It’s highly recommended to book well in advance, especially for unique vehicles or popular dates (like Saturdays during wedding season). While the average booking lead time for weddings is around 8-12 months, booking 18 months or more in advance is advisable if you have your heart set on a specific rare car or are getting married during peak season. For less specific needs or off-peak times, 6 months might suffice, but earlier is always better to ensure availability.
Service areas vary by company. Some operate within a specific city or metropolitan region, while others might cover a broader area or even multiple states (though long distances can significantly increase costs). Many vintage rental companies, especially those catering to events, offer delivery and pickup services to your location (hotel, venue, home) for an additional fee, which depends on the distance. Confirm the specific service radius and delivery options.
Cancellation policies vary significantly between rental companies and depend on factors like how far in advance you cancel and whether you prepaid. Some companies allow free cancellation up to a certain point (e.g., 48 hours before the rental), after which a fee may apply. Prepaid rentals often have stricter cancellation terms, potentially involving processing fees or forfeiture of the prepaid amount if cancelled close to the date or if you’re a no-show. Peer-to-peer platforms like Turo have tiered refund policies based on timing. It is crucial to carefully read and understand the specific cancellation policy
